Code Library
Home Submit Free Hosting Link To Us Contacts

SQL SQL variants

SQL SQL variants SQL SQL SQL variants Download (.zip)




USE pubs
GO
IF EXISTS 
   (SELECT * FROM sysobjects WHERE name = 'variant2' AND type = 'u')
      DROP TABLE variant2
GO
CREATE TABLE variant2
(a sql_variant, b sql_variant )
GO
INSERT INTO variant2 VALUES (CAST (111 as int), CAST(222 as money ))
GO
INSERT INTO variant2 VALUES (CAST (333 as int), CAST(444 as char(3) ))
GO

SELECT *
FROM variant2
WHERE a > b
GO
SELECT *
FROM variant2
WHERE a < b
GO





  • SQLReuse of plans with sp_executesql SQL variants


Tatet